Florida is
not a single-community State. Thanks to its all-round beauty and better standards
of living, the State attracts people from all around the world and this makes Florida
a truly multicultural paradise on Earth. Further, Florida boasts of different kinds
of lifestyles in different regions. For instance, the coastal lifestyle may not
be the same as that of Central Florida. The Gulf Coast towns and cities are known
for being more relaxed, while the East Coast of Florida is a little more fast-paced.

For those seeking out a flurry of tourism-related activities around, the town of
Kissimmee
offers the best bet. Situated in Osceola County, Kissimmee’s close proximity
to the Disney World makes it a real estate magnet in the region.
Property in Kissimmee has a rich heritage and an enviable landscape with
close proximity to some of the world’s premier holiday attractions. The town
is within eighteen miles of
Orlando and is ideally located to go further west and explore the golden
beaches of
Clearwater or the Space Coast to the east.
